Rick Moranis to Return for "Ghostbusters 3"

Posted: April 4th, 2009 by WorstPreviews.com Staff
Rick Moranis to Return for Ghostbusters 3Submit Comment
Sony Pictures has recently announced the third "Ghostbusters" film. Now Harold Ramis, who co-wrote and starred in the first two installments, sat down with Entertainment Weekly to talk about it, confirming that the entire original cast will return.

That cast includes, himself, Dan Aykroyd, Ernie Hudson, Bill Murray and even Rick Moranis, who hasn't appeared in a movie since 1997. "Everybody said they'd do it," said Ramis. "They'll be looking at younger actors [for the lead roles], I'm sure. But we'll be in it as mentors or advisers."

To move forward with the new film, Ramis said that "everyone's gonna have to love the script." Unfortunately, it will be a while before anyone even sees it. Gene Stupinksy and Lee Eisenberg, the exec-producers of "The Office" are currently working on a draft, but because "they work full-time on 'The Office,' the script process is slow," said Ramis. "Even if there was a great script by the end of the summer, it would be a year before [we could go into production]. It's a big movie. Lots of prep."

Ramis also confirmed that the story won't have anything to do with the "Ghostbusters Go to Hell" premise that Aykroyd came up with in the '90s for Chris Farley, Chris Rock and Ben Stiller to star. "As soon as Danny said it, I thought that was really funny. But now there's a new concept," Ramis said. "And it's interesting, beyond the kind of mythology of it, there's a personal story that's pretty grounded."
